CoreViva Launches Flagship Whole-Body MRI Clinic in Newport Beach

What You Should Know: 

– CoreViva, a physician-founded and physician-backed whole-body MRI clinic, today announced the opening of its flagship location in Newport Beach, now open for patient bookings. 

– Founded by radiologists Dr. A. Alexander and Dr. Brian Tsui, along with engineer and product leader Adam Jiang, CoreViva MRI scans are designed for early detection of cancer, aneurysms, joint disease, reproductive issues, and hundreds of other conditions before symptoms manifest. The clinic also provides detailed scores for brain age, musculoskeletal age, and visceral fat to support long-term health planning.

What Makes CoreViva Best for Patients

CoreViva’s approach is built around patient needs, offering a unique set of benefits:

  • Direct Consultation: Patients receive a 1:1 consultation with a board-certified radiologist to review scan results.
  • Rapid Results: Results are provided within 2 days, minimizing wait times and uncertainty.
  • VIP Experience: The clinic offers a VIP patient experience from start to finish, designed for comfort, support, and clarity.
  • Safe and Comfortable Scans: Scans are radiation-free, contrast-free, and needle-free, making them safe for repeat use. The machines feature a wider bore and are among the quietest on the market, prioritizing patient comfort.
  • AI-Enhanced Interpretation: Image quality and interpretation are enhanced by AI, led by expert CoreViva radiologists.
  • Personalized Insights: Patients receive personalized CoreViva Scores and a clear digital report to guide follow-up health planning.

“Being physician-led and physician-backed means we put patients first in everything we do, including the quality of the scan, the experience itself, and the follow-up care,” said Dr. A. Alexander, Co-Founder and CEO of CoreViva.
